Title: Kerry L Mellott: Innovator in Plastic Scintillator Technology
Introduction
Kerry L Mellott is a notable inventor based in Malta, Illinois, who has made significant contributions to the field of plastic scintillator technology. With a total of four patents to his name, Mellott's work focuses on enhancing the detection of radiative elements through innovative methods and materials.
Latest Patents
Mellott's latest patents include a groundbreaking method for producing an extruded plastic scintillator that incorporates inorganic powders. This method allows for the combination of nano-sized particles and dopants with a plastic material, facilitating the formation of a plastic scintillator. The process occurs within a dry inert atmosphere of an extruder, resulting in a reaction that produces a scintillator capable of detecting radiative elements. Additionally, Mellott has developed systems and methods for detecting x-rays, utilizing x-ray-sensitive scintillators made from heavy element nano-sized particles and plastic materials like polystyrene. These innovations enable the scintillator to produce light in response to x-ray interactions, enhancing detection capabilities.
Career Highlights
Kerry L Mellott is affiliated with the Universities Research Association, Inc., where he continues to advance research in scintillator technology. His work has been instrumental in developing materials that improve the sensitivity and efficiency of radiation detection.
Collaborations
Mellott has collaborated with esteemed colleagues, including Alan D Bross and Anna Pla-Dalmau, who contribute to the research and development of scintillator technologies.
